summaryrefslogtreecommitdiff
path: root/src/video/uikit/SDL_uikitviewcontroller.m
diff options
context:
space:
mode:
authorAlex Szpakowski <slime73@gmail.com>2014-07-16 20:05:00 -0300
committerAlex Szpakowski <slime73@gmail.com>2014-07-16 20:05:00 -0300
commitf3ef019576eb0568cf1fc4ef8189744ea8554202 (patch)
tree71e15ce44d065752bd195fa68cb1ade4c78da5a6 /src/video/uikit/SDL_uikitviewcontroller.m
parent7f18a71fd8dc3fd06bd5dc2a5bc117554c865363 (diff)
downloadsdl-f3ef019576eb0568cf1fc4ef8189744ea8554202.tar.gz
The iOS 7 transparent status bar now uses white text rather than black.
Diffstat (limited to 'src/video/uikit/SDL_uikitviewcontroller.m')
-rw-r--r--src/video/uikit/SDL_uikitviewcontroller.m10
1 files changed, 10 insertions, 0 deletions
diff --git a/src/video/uikit/SDL_uikitviewcontroller.m b/src/video/uikit/SDL_uikitviewcontroller.m
index 3bedcc4ec..433b91b2e 100644
--- a/src/video/uikit/SDL_uikitviewcontroller.m
+++ b/src/video/uikit/SDL_uikitviewcontroller.m
@@ -124,6 +124,16 @@
}
}
+- (UIStatusBarStyle)preferredStatusBarStyle
+{
+#ifdef __IPHONE_7_0
+ return UIStatusBarStyleLightContent;
+#else
+ /* This is only called in iOS 7+, so the return value isn't important. */
+ return UIStatusBarStyleBlackTranslucent;
+#endif
+}
+
@end
#endif /* SDL_VIDEO_DRIVER_UIKIT */